What are the responsibilities and job description for the Director of Purchasing position at San Bernardino County?
THE OPPORTUNITY: San Bernardino County seeks a Director of Purchasing who is a sophisticated leader and seamlessly blends high-level political acumen with a practical, visible, and hands-on approach. The ideal candidate will be polished, credible and confident when presenting to elected officials, the community or vendors. The selected candidate will be a "present" leader—one who is active within the department and known as a strategic, solutions-oriented problem solver. By maintaining a fair and transparent presence, the Director must be capable of standing behind difficult decisions while navigating the differing perspectives of various County departments with poise and professional confidence.
THE QUALIFICATIONS: Ideal education and experience include: a BA/BS degree and at least 5 years of purchasing experience within a complex organization, which included three years in a management capacity, or (5) five years of progressively responsible management experience within a government agency, including responsibility for program administration, budgetary/financial analysis, and/or procurement/contract activities. Budget oversight experience should exceed $20 million annually. Also, possession of a Certified Purchasing Management (C.P.M.) certification or ability to obtain C.P.M. within three years of hire.
